  1. Work Rate/Work Ethic – This relates to a players ability to train hard and put in maximum effort at all times. Many players train/play hard sometimes but very few players learn to train/play at maximum intensity every time they step on the field. Players who make it to the next level (HS, college, professional) learn early on that the effort that they put in makes a difference in their ability
  2. Performance – Simply put this is how well you play. We hope that players will begin to see the relationship between their work ethic and their performance. Once again players who make it to the next level learn that there is a relationship between performance and work ethic early on in their career. Players can’t count on having their best performance every training session/game but they can count on being able to put their best foot forward every time.
  3. Focus and Coachable – Every coach or leader desires a group of individuals who come prepared to learn and improve every day. This ability to learn especially deals with an individual’s ability to focus on the task(s) that needs to be completed. Each player should ask himself if he was focused for the entire session/game and was able to complete the tasks asked of him to the best of his ability. Is the player aware of the topic that was covered in training or the issues covered before, during and after a game.
  4. Team Contribution and Dependability – Each player plays an integral part of the whole. Being part of a team has a great value and we want every player to realize that they will be able to accomplish more together. At the end of each training session/game each player should ask himself if he contributed to the team’s success in some form or fashion. This might even be cheering his teammates on from the sidelines.
  5. Respect – Every player should exhibit respect for everyone they come in contact with. Each player should ask himself if he listened to the coach, follows directions, treated teammates and opponents fairly, listened to the referee, etc.
